Reactor II Sleeveless Front Zip Long John
Best flexible wetsuit for active paddlers needing core warmth.
This is the ultimate compromise for warmer days when you need core insulation but refuse to sacrifice your paddle power. By ditching the sleeves, you gain total freedom of movement, though you’ll naturally trade off some thermal protection. It’s a streamlined, fuss-free layer that keeps you comfortable without feeling weighed down.

Performance breakdown
Arm Mobility
Sleeveless cut provides unrestricted range of motion for paddling and swimming.
Entry Ease
Front-zip design makes getting in and out remarkably quick and simple.
Thermal Regulation
2mm neoprene offers core warmth without overheating in tropical water conditions.
Material Durability
Rugged construction stands up well to frequent use and salt exposure.
Seam Comfort
Flatlock stitching minimizes chafing during long sessions in the water.
Fit Precision
Standard sizing profile accommodates a wide range of body types comfortably.
